These marble cupcakes feature a beautiful blend of soft vanilla batter and chocolate swirled together in one sweet, tender bite. The marbled pattern makes these cupcakes look extra special even though they're super simple to make. 🧂 Ingredients

🍽️ Servings: 12

  • 180 grams Medium-protein all-purpose flour
  • 150 grams Granulated sugar
  • 3 Eggs
  • 125 grams Unsalted butter, melted
  • 60 ml Full-cream milk
  • 1 tsp Ba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p Vanilla powder
  • 1/4 tsp Salt
  • 2 tbsp Cocoa powder
  • 2 tbsp Milk (to dissolve the cocoa powder)

👩‍🍳 Instructions

  1. 1 Preheat the oven to 340°F (170°C). Prepare a cupcake pan and line each cavity with a paper liner.
  2. 2 In a large bowl, beat the eggs and sugar with a mixer on medium-high speed until the mixture is pale, fluffy, and thick enough to leave a ribbon trail, about 5-7 minutes.
  3. 3 Sift the flour, baking powder, vanilla powder, and salt into the egg mixture. Gently stir with a spatula using a folding technique so you don't knock out too much air from the batter.
  4. 4 Pour in the melted butter and milk little by little, stirring gently the whole time, until the batter is smooth, evenly combined, and free of lumps.
  5. 5 Divide the batter into two portions. Set one portion aside as the plain vanilla batter.
  6. 6 Dissolve the cocoa powder in 2 tablespoons of milk, stir until smooth, then mix it into the second portion of batter until evenly colored to make the chocolate batter.
  7. 7 Spoon the vanilla and chocolate batters alternately into the paper liners, filling each about 3/4 full.
  8. 8 Use a toothpick or skewer to swirl the batter into a marble pattern with light circular motions—don't overmix.
  9. 9 Bake for 18-20 minutes, or until the tops are set and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  10. 10 Remove from the oven and let the cupcakes cool on a wire rack before serving or decorating as you like.

💡 Tips

• Make sure the melted butter has cooled slightly before mixing it into the batter so the eggs don't start cooking.

• Don't overmix the batter once the flour is added, so the cupcakes stay soft and don't turn dense.

• For a pretty marble pattern, just swirl the skewer 2-3 times—don't overdo it.

• Store the cupcakes in an airtight container to keep them soft for up to 2-3 days.
